Take steps towards a rewarding career in teaching and play a vital role in the learning and development of children and young people, with the Teaching Assistant.

In this advanced diploma, you will receive practical training in all areas of teaching support, from activity planning to providing one-on-one assistance to children with special educational needs such as autism and dyslexia. Our experienced instructor will introduce a range of teaching methodologies, and you will gain a comprehensive understanding of the nature of classroom teaching environments.

This course includes case studies and practical exercises that you can apply in the real world, which will equip you with the fundamental skills required to secure a job in this field.

Learning Objectives

  • Demonstrate an understanding of the development of children and young people
  • Understand the policies, laws and procedures surrounding safeguarding children
  • Familiarise with a range of teaching methodologies to engage and educate students
  • Learn how to build strong working relationships with pupils and family
  • Develop the essential skills to teach and provide learning support to children
  • Broaden your knowledge of SEN teaching and the role of an SEN Teaching Assistant
  • Explore the national teaching curriculum in the UK and framework for SEN teaching
  • Get tips and advice on lesson planning and learning support activity planning
  • Understand how to work in a classroom environment & deliver the current curriculum

Endorsement

This course has been endorsed by the Quality Licence Scheme for its high-quality, non-regulated provision and training programmes. This course is not regulated by Ofqual and is not an accredited qualification. Your training provider will be able to advise you on any further recognition, for example progression routes into further and/or higher education.
